The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Benjamin Payne, born in 1826 in Worth, Sussex, consisted of 4 members. Benjamin was the head of the household, married to Patience Payne, born in 1824 in St Pancras, Middlesex, England. They had 2 children; Thomas (born 1863 in Worth, Sussex, England) and Mary (born 1867 in Worth, Sussex, England).
